Transaction cff9cc0462ad7a154a7bd842b4bd26f128e84aa3b86582a4c5d85530e0db4da8

block
936d628951219c555a727a2d368483839bc1b3b1a49db7585b51a1bb084532d0

1 Input

3000 Outputs